summaryrefslogtreecommitdiff
path: root/lib
diff options
context:
space:
mode:
authorstuebinm2021-12-14 00:00:44 +0100
committerstuebinm2021-12-14 00:00:44 +0100
commiteeb78b3f0a634d58258873e57194ba41af3d3711 (patch)
tree644c85446e0848b9fd93b3ed9c27f7283d1e627d /lib
parent8548481fa152f146e7213cddca5e3b400999c150 (diff)
startLayer can actually be set to `false`
(in which case it just doesn't do anything at all)
Diffstat (limited to '')
-rw-r--r--lib/Properties.hs5
1 files changed, 2 insertions, 3 deletions
diff --git a/lib/Properties.hs b/lib/Properties.hs
index bb18499..db4908e 100644
--- a/lib/Properties.hs
+++ b/lib/Properties.hs
@@ -343,10 +343,9 @@ checkTileLayerProperty p@(Property name _value) = case name of
"startLayer" -> do
forbidEmptyLayer
layer <- askContext
- offersEntrypoint $ layerName layer
unwrapBool p $ \case
- True -> pure ()
- False -> complain "property \"startLayer\" must be set to true."
+ True -> offersEntrypoint $ layerName layer
+ False -> warn "property \"startLayer\" is useless if set to false."
"silent" -> do
isBool p
uselessEmptyLayer